#9c6274 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#9c6274 is composed of 61.2% red, 38.4%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.2%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 341.4 degrees, a saturation of 22.8% and a lightness of 49.8%. #9c6274 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4e8 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#9c6274 color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
The hexadecimal color #9c6274 has RGB values of R:156, G:98,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.26,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10248820.
